Thrillers expected at Tuwai Boxing Promotion event as 7s King hosts his first-ever boxing tournament

By Mosese Raqio
09/06/2023

Boxing fans can expect some thrillers at the Tuwai Boxing Promotions event this weekend as Fiji Airways Fiji 7s king Jerry Tuwai hosts his first-ever boxing promotion at the Vodafone Arena tomorrow.

With interesting bouts like the Super middleweight title fight between Jese Ravudi and Winston Hill, the night is sure to be filled with a lot of entertainment.

Tuwai says he is excited about this new adventure especially when he is new to organising a boxing event, but he is very much looking forward to his first-ever tournament.

He acknowledged Flour Mills of Fiji (FMF) for their sponsorship and for helping him achieve this milestone.

Tuwai says despite a few complications that happened during the weigh-in today, it still won’t stop the show from going on and he is highly anticipating great boxing matchups tomorrow.

Meanwhile, there were a few altercations during the weigh-in today at Cumming Street as a few boxers were a little bit over the required weight.

In the main bout, Ravudi tipped the scale with 69.5kg while his opponent, Hill weighed in at 68.1kg.

Hill expressed his frustration saying this shows that his opponent has no respect at all for the sport, the organisers and most importantly for him as he does not care about his weight.

The former Olympian says he will teach Ravudi a lesson tomorrow.

In other professional bouts tomorrow, Paulo Ratumaikoro will face Cena Ruata in the light heavyweight contest, Krishneel Mudaliar take on Saimoni Ratu in the featherweight contest, Gabrieli Ravalawa faces Muhammad Ali in the super lightweight contest, Ronald Naidu will fight Ratu Rakuro in the welterweight contest, Jnr Binnu Singh will fight veteran Junior Farzan Ali in the featherweight title contest while Nathan Singh will fight Vanuatu’s Masing Warawara in the featherweight international contest.

There will be 7 amateur fights and 7 pro fights in tomorrow’s event.
